Don’t forget your toothbrush!

  
Mum says we’re going on holiday
She says it’s time to pack
Dad is waiting in the car
And baby’s sleeping in the back
Don’t forget your toothbrush!
Don’t forget your socks
Please don’t forget anything
Oof! is your suitecase full of rocks?
Mum says we’re going to granny’s
She says it’s time to pack
Dad is waiting in the car
And baby’s crying in the back
Don’t forget your toothbrush!
Don’t forget your socks
Please don’t forget anything
Oof! is your suitecase full of rocks?
Mum says we’re going to be late
She says it’s time to pack
Dad is waiting in the car
And baby’s screaming in the back!
